- Book Synopsis
- Kubernetes is the de facto industry-standard for production-grade container orchestration. The CNCF Certified Kubernetes Administrator (CKA) Certification is an in-demand, industry-recognised benchmark denoting the holder as possessing the expertise required to create, secure, manage and troubleshoot Kubernetes clusters. The CNCF CKA exam is a fully hands-on, command line based assessment. This guide structure follows the CKA curriculum. Start with need-to-know Kubernetes concepts and implementation details using hands-on code examples and command line walkthroughs. You will explore core concepts including cluster architecture, installation and configuration. As the book progresses, you will master security principles with RBAC, confidently deploy and manage applications, and explore the intricacies of Kubernetes storage and networking. The following chapters on Troubleshooting and Exam Preparation provide important exam and assessment environment hints and tips, command line techniques and crucial exam strategies.
- About The Author
- Gavin R.Bayfield is a seasoned IT professional, having worked with clients across the UK, Australia, India and the US in a contract career spanning more than 20 years. To never stop learning is a favorite adage, evident in the 20 IT certifications accredited to Gavin by CNCF, AWS, GCP, Spring, Sun, and IBM since 2001.
